The Selma 14-year-old All-Stars defeated Holtville 12-2 in five innings Friday in the first game of the District 4 tournament at the Selma Softball Complex.

The 13-year-old All-Stars, however, fell to Prattville 6-5.

Crawford Traylor got the pitching victory for Selma 14-year-olds with six strikeouts, one walk and two hits.

Leading the hitting for Selma were Dylan Lawrence with a double and a triple, Wes Tipton with two doubles and a single, and Joey Raybon and Eddie Thigpen with two singles apiece.

Devonta Cleveland had a single and scored two runs, and Austin Anderson scored two runs.

The Selma 13-year-olds had only three hits — Latarious Wright with a triple, and Shammarkus Jones and Mark Black with a single apiece.

The Selma 14s play Millbrook at 6 p.m.today, and the Selma 13s take on Millbrook at 4 p.m Sunday.
